My son and I are new to fishing. We bought a boat that has a Lowrance 510 on the front and a x25 in the dash. I noticed today when we were trolling around that fish kept showing up on the screens. So heres my question, When you see fish on the screen, how do you know where they are located based on the screen? It gives me a depth but I am unsure of the general direction or location. I noticed on that the arrow on the trolling motor appears to point in the opposite direction as the large part of the sensor. I'm sure this is a stupid question but all help would be great.

Not a stupid question. If the arch is symetrical the fish is right under the boat. If slewed it is off to one side. Always the fish is 6 feet or more behind the transducer. If the fish is a straight line it is moving along with the boat. Same thing if the boat is standing still. I am always a lot more interested in the structure and cover than the fish images.

When a fish shows up say 20' on the screen it can be 20' in any direction as long as it is in the strong cone angle. Just because it looks like it is below you doesn't necessarily mean that is so. It may be suspended in any direction.

You would be way better off locating cover or structure and fishing that instead of trying to catch something that shows up as a random arch.

With regular sonar, the shape of the sonar pulse is somewhat an inverted cone that gets larger in diameter as the depth increases. Anything that can reflect the sonar pulse will show up on the display but it's direction is not shown and it is impossible to determine which direction. An incomplete fish arch just means the fish was not directly under the transducer so it could not be displayed at the variable distances it takes to create the arch shape. Refer to the tutorial on the Lowrance web site about interpreting sonar.

Only the very first right side vertical row of screen pixels is current data. Everything to the left of that is history. If a return is not constantly being recorded on the first row, it is not within the coverage of the sonar pulse.

For a common frequency 200 kHz with a 20 degree cone angle, the amount of coverage is about 1/3 the depth but at the spec. strength (usually -10 db). The actual coverage can be a lot more at weaker strengths. I have seen some tests that show a recorded return of a floating object with the 200 kHz frequency.

The distance from the boat position to a displayed return depends on where on the screen the return is recorded, the screen scroll speed, the speed of the fish, and the speed of the boat. It can be any distance. Just remember all recorded data is HISTORY.

There is technology that will indicate which side of the transducer a return is on, and technology that will show actual direction and distance from your present location to a return.

No, not the first inch. The first right side vertical row of screen pixels (they are tiny things). The second row vertically is HISTORY and so are all to the left of that.

The Lowrance 510 screen is 480 pixels wide and 480 pixels high.

A 2D sonar pulse is not directional so the transducer can be "pointed" in any direction. If you pay attention to when a return is recorded and use a visible reference point when that first row if recorded, then you maybe can determine where that return is.in relation to the boat. As I stated before, if something is not repeated on the first row of pixels, it is not within the coverage of the sonar pulse.
